1969 Ram Air,

I see your car also has the Red,Black,White Judge stripes. You say this car has the original paint, ect. I would have to assume the stripes to be original?

It seems all original blue Judges that I have come across have the Red/Black/White Stripes instead of the factory recommended Blue/Yellow/Red stripes.

You can see a pic of my original Paint (whats left of it) Warwick Blue Judge where I found parts of the original stripe which was Red/Black/White in the Warwick Blue Judge thread.

69 RA GTO,

The stripes are original on the car. I saw your Warwick Blue thread and thought that was interesting too. I don't think all blue Judges came with the red/black/white stripe, but a bunch of them did.

I will ask the original owner of my car if he chose the stripe combo. My guess is that he didn't and maybe at some point during the year, the factory changed to the blue/yellow/red stripes. Or maybe some factories used different stripe colors?

Every blue judge ive seen has the white stripes. the info in the book is wrong. My liberty blue car also has the white red black combo. Also seems like every liberty car i run into has parchment interior.
